What is a Private Note?

A private note is a secure message that can be sent digitally, ensuring that only the intended recipient can access its contents. These notes often have built-in security features such as encryption and self-destruction after being read. The primary goal of a private note is to maintain the confidentiality of the information being shared.

Key Features of a Private Note

When choosing a private note service, look for the following key features:

  1. Encryption: This ensures that the content of your note is secure during transmission.
  2. Self-Destruction: Many private note can be set to self-destruct after being read, adding an extra layer of security.
  3. Access Control: The ability to control who can read your note is crucial for maintaining confidentiality.

Popular Private Note Services

Several services offer private note functionality, each with its own set of features. Some of the popular ones include:

  1. Privnote: A simple, easy-to-use service that allows you to create notes that self-destruct after being read.
  2. Secure Note: Offers end-to-end encryption and self-destruction options for added security.
  3. One-Time Secret: Allows you to share secrets with one-time links that expire after being accessed.

Creating a Private Note

Creating a private note is straightforward. Here’s a general process:

  1. Choose a Service: Select a private note service that meets your needs.
  2. Write Your Note: Compose your message, ensuring it contains all the necessary information.
  3. Set Security Options: Configure options like self-destruction and access control.
  4. Send the Note: Share the secure link with your recipient.
